Ajrakh is not a print, it is a process. Named for the Arabic 'aaj rakh' (leave it today), each layer of color requires the cloth to rest and cure before the next is pressed. Originating in Sindh, this 4,500-year-old technique now lives among artisans in Kutch, Gujarat, and pockets of Rajasthan. This runner combines hand block-printing using carved wooden blocks with hand embroidery in red thread, two crafts sharing a single surface.
In Kutch, Gujarat, the Khatri community has kept Ajrakh printing alive through flood, partition, and earthquake. The process demands patience that industrial production cannot replicate: resist printing, mordant application, natural dyeing, washing in the river, drying in open sun, each step done in sequence, each color earned. The indigo in this runner is that indigo: deep, slightly uneven, the mark of a dye that came from the earth.
